With the extension of the city scale in our country and the prevalence of the automobile, the vehicle safety has been focused in modern time. The tire plays great effect on the stability, safety, and the oil consumption of the automobile. TPMS, namely Tire Pressure Monitoring System, is mainly used to monitor the tire pressure and temperature in real time. When the system is abnormal, it will send the alarm signal to make sure the safety of drivers and passengers.In this paper, there exists much work to improve and ameliorate the automobile tire pressure monitoring system which is based on the Atmel radio frequency CMOS chip. In the original system, there are many problems such as the communication distance between the tire module and the central monitoring module is too close, the eradiating power of the UHF transceiver is not enough, the error rate is too high and the data information is lost in high frequency and so on. Some feasible projects are put forward to solve the above problems.In order to improve the reliability of the RF communication, first of all, the paper adopts the CRC error–control arithmetic, and do some amelioration to reduce the program memory. At the same time, the arithmetic is also can increase the error-check rate and decrease the error-code rate to make sure the data which received from the tire module by the central monitoring module can show the actual tire situation. Secondly, the article begins with changing the original chip and selects a new type of chip, MAX1479, which has more emission power, constitutes a new communication protocol, and designs the circuit and program. In the end, this article analyses the influence of environment on the antenna. Meanwhile, it also analyses characteristic of the antenna by using electromagnetic theory, and then designs a kind of inverted-F antenna. This antenna has been simulated in HFSS and CST.It is proved that what has been done in this paper is instructive to improve the stability of the TPMS.
